两种铂配合物的无溶剂机械化学合成:顺式-(三苯基膦)₂氯化铂和顺式-(三苯基膦)₂碳酸铂。

Solvent-free mechanochemical synthesis of two Pt complexes: cis-(Ph3P)2PtCl2 and cis-(Ph3P)2PtCO3.

作者信息

Balema Viktor P, Wiench Jerzy W, Pruski Marek, Pecharsky Vitalij K

机构信息

Ames Laboratory, Iowa State University, Ames, IA 50011-3020, USA.

出版信息

Chem Commun (Camb). 2002 Aug 7(15):1606-7. doi: 10.1039/b203694k.

DOI:10.1039/b203694k
PMID:12170804
Abstract

Cis-(Ph3P)2PtCl2 and cis-(Ph3P)2PtCO3 were prepared mechanochemically from solid reactants in the absence of a solvent; cis-(Ph3P)2PtCl2 was obtained in 98% yield after ball-milling of polycrystalline PtCl2 and Ph3P; the mechanically induced solid-state reaction of cis-(Ph3P)2PtCl2 with an excess of anhydrous K2CO3 produced cis-(Ph3P)2PtCO3 in 70% yield; the formation of transition metal complexes as a result of mechanochemical solvent-free reactions has been confirmed by means of solid-state 31P MAS NMR spectroscopy, X-ray powder diffraction and differential thermal analysis.
